Breastfeeding Your Baby
A mother's milk is the healthiest, safest food for a baby. While
it may seem like it should come naturally, breastfeeding is not always
without challenges. Support, education, and correct information
are vital to a good experience.

Course Content
Class Schedule
Course Information
- Benefits of breastfeeding for mother, father, & baby.
- Overcoming doubts and uncertainty.
- The early days of breastfeeding: how to know if the baby is
getting enough milk, jaundice, diaper counts, colostrum and
breastmilk, common occurrences that may cause problems in the
breastfeeding relationship.
- Nursing positions: how-to, benefits, and tips.
- Pumping, bottle feeding, and supplementing.
- Breastfeeding problems and working through them.
- Introducing solids.
- Weaning
